For a start I was safely tucked away in an overhead locker and got rudely disturbed and shifted to another one as The “B’s” got upgraded to a "Sky Couch”. This is. I think, an Air NZ thing and wonderful if you are travelling with young children as the footrests fold up to make a 3 seat bed and the idea with adults is that you adopt a sorta “Spoon” pose. 
Well The “B’s” were game for anything but it was not the most comfortable as the space is tight and you have to wear a “Cuddle” seat belt which goes over the two of you but The Boss did go to sleep for a while but woke up nearly seized solid and they decided to abandon the experiment.

Pawscript….Tech tip….When you take photo’s out of plane windows and it is darker outside there will be reflections on the glass from inside. So hold the iPhone hard against the glass….No reflections and sharp images. Be careful not to drop the phone.
